Abstract

Approved in 2014 by the Food and Drug Administration (FDA) for use with a trained companion, personal powered exoskeletons (PPE) for individuals with spinal cord injury (SCI) provide an opportunity for the appropriate candidate to ambulate in their home and community. As an adjunct to wheeled mobility, PPE use allows those individuals who desire to ambulate the opportunity to experience the potential physiological and psychosocial benefits of assisted walking outside of a rehabilitation setting. There exists, however, a knowledge gap for clinicians regarding appropriate candidate selection for use, as well as who might benefit from ambulating with a PPE. The purpose of this paper is to provide guidance for clinicians working with individuals living with SCI by outlining an expert consensus for a PPE decision-making algorithm, as well as a discussion of potential physiological and psychosocial benefits from PPE use based on early evidence in publication.
